TANDRIVER

TANDRIVER is a wave shaper / distortion module based on two classic tangent-based clipping functions often used in the synthesiser and effects plugin domain. TANDRIVER is slightly unusual in that it allows you to choose between the two functions for the positive and negative input signal which can often give a nice blend between hard and soft clipping. We also thought it might be cool to try this effect on guitar, so we did, and we liked it so much we added some guitar specific features such as noise reduction, speaker cab and double-tracking emulation and a guitar amp inspired tonestack plus 5-band EQ.

Initially we borrowed the basic design from our low gain overdrive module CLIPDRIVER, then totally re-worked the drive section. We then extended TANDRIVER with noise reduction features so it could be used as a one-stop recording and giging machine.

TANDRIVER has two totally independent channels for processing stereo or dual mono inputs. When either input is used on its own, it will be routed to both outputs.

The large red button at the top of the module toggles TANDRIVER between active and bypass mode.

GATE enables a “set it / forget it” noise gate which is useful for high DRIVE settings or when the background noise level becomes noticeable. The LED next to the button will indicate when the gate is open (blue) and closed (red).

TIGHT mode when lit, increases the overall compression for a “tighter” feel, useful for lead playing. When off, the response is a bit more dynamic and “open”.

BUZZ KILL is useful if you experience mains hum noise, typically when using single coil guitar pickups. Set it to the left for 50Hz and to the right for 60Hz depending on where you are in the World. US for example, would be 60Hz. The centre position is off / no BUZZ KILL filter.

CAB SIM mode when lit, engages our guitar amp cabinet simulator based on the 12” speaker emulation in the JUNIORVERB DELUXE+. For extra realism we’ve added a touch of room ambience to give your guitar a sense of space.

ADT mode when lit adds a subtle amount of automatic double-tracking effect, giving a fuller sound and a little stereo enhancement. DRIVE increases the gain of the signal going into the clipping section which gives you something between light crunch and pretty heavy overdrive tones depending on the strength of the incoming signal. Due to the variable and smooth clipping applied, TANDRIVER can respond well to dynamics and playing style when used with electric guitar. For example, try setting the gain high, then roll back your guitar volume for rhythm playing and turn it all the way up for a solo - no separate gain boost required! LEVEL is an attenuation control allowing you to reduce the final output level if needed. This control does not change the drive effect, and at maximum setting, there is no attenuation.

Next we have a pair of switches to change the wave shaping functions applied to the positive and negative side of the input waveform. In musical terms the ATAN (arctangent or inverse tangent) function tends to produce a smoother overdrive with softer clipping, compared to the TANH function. TANH (hyperbolic tangent) leans more towards a harsher and brighter tone, not unlike a square wave when pushed really hard. It’s often possible to achieve sonically interesting results by applying different functions to the + and - parts of the input signal so we encourage you to experiment with different settings!

BASS, MIDDLE and TREBLE are active cut and boost controls for low, mid and high frequencies. At their centre position, no cut or boost is applied. These controls are applied before the clipping stage so can have quite a dramatic effect on the type of tones TANDRIVER produces, so we urge you to experiment!

The left / right arrows control adjusts the bandwidth of the middle frequency between 0.5 and 5 octaves. Around 2.5 octaves gives a classic “midrange hump”. At maximum, when boosting, the MIDDLE control is effectively operating as a full range boost. Please note that the MIDDLE control has much more gain boost available so small adjustments can have quite a dramatic effect on the overall tone!

To the right of the MIDDLE control is a L/M/H frequency shift switch that changes the centre frequency of the MIDDLE control to 500 (L), 625 (M) or 750 (H) Hz.

The MIDDLE control can also be switched in and out with the adjacent button.

The CV DRIVE section allows you to select between two different DRIVE settings by sending a CV trigger (1.0V or more) to the input jack. For example, you could use our MIDISWITCH-3 to setup a MIDI controller to switch between a rhythm and lead sound.

The EQ section (also CV switchable) is a 5-band graphic EQ based on a classic guitar amp. In contrast to the tonestack, the EQ occurs after the drive section allowing you to fine-tune your overall tone before it goes on to the CAB SIM processing. Each band covers a 1 octave range with the centre frequency shown below the slider.

CV MIDDLE allows CV switching of the MIDDLE control when using it as a variable boost or cut effect.

The FX INSERT section is an optional effects loop that occurs before the drive section. This allows effects to be inserted after the GATE and BUZZ KILL processing. For example, you could insert our MORE OR LESS boost module so that the boost is applied after the guitar signal has had mains hum attenuated and without any background noise being amplified when the GATE is closed.

Please note that TANDRIVER has been designed so its output should not exceed +/-5.0V so you can push it as hard as you like! If you’re using instruments such as guitar, keep in mind TANDRIVER increases the gain of incoming signals so will also amplify any background noise. In most cases, the built in GATE and BUZZ KILL features should get you through the gig or recording session without noise-related hassle, but if you find yourself wanting more tweakability, we also have a dedicated BUZZ KILL noise reduction module available.
